The Breakdown 32

  • In a dramatic escalation of the conflict, Ukrainian forces launched a wave of nearly 800 drones targeting the Moscow region, marking one of their largest aerial assaults since the invasion began, as tensions continue to soar.
  • This drone blitz coincided with a devastating Russian missile strike that claimed at least 10 lives in the village of Pechenigy, Kharkiv, spotlighting the tragic human toll of the ongoing war.
  • The frequency of these military operations is increasing, with this assault following closely on the heels of another major drone attack just days prior, indicating a shift in Ukraine's strategy to strike deep into Russian territory.
  • Both nations remain locked in a relentless cycle of retaliatory strikes, emphasizing the grim reality of their ongoing confrontation, where civilian infrastructure suffers alongside military targets.
  • Amidst the carnage, diplomatic tensions are flaring, with Russia issuing warnings to the UK regarding allegations of their involvement in supplying drones to Ukraine, further complicating international relations.

What is the history of Ukraine-Russia relations?

Ukraine-Russia relations have been historically complex, rooted in shared cultural and political ties. Following Ukraine's independence from the Soviet Union in 1991, relations soured, particularly after Russia's annexation of Crimea in 2014. This led to ongoing conflict in Eastern Ukraine, where Russian-backed separatists fought against Ukrainian forces. The current conflict, marked by drone attacks and missile strikes, continues to reflect deep-seated tensions over sovereignty and territorial integrity.

What are the legalities of drone strikes in warfare?

The legality of drone strikes in warfare is governed by international humanitarian law, which mandates distinction between combatants and civilians, proportionality in attacks, and necessity. Nations must justify drone strikes as legitimate military actions. However, the use of drones raises legal and ethical questions, particularly regarding accountability for civilian casualties and the lack of transparency in targeting decisions, complicating compliance with international law.
